| Benji/advice Benji puked 3 times at home this morning so I decided to take him to the vet.. he also puked on the way there. They took his temperature and said he was running a little bit of a fever. They did an xray and she said she couldn't see any foreign bodies in there, but wanted me to look around the house tonight to see if I can find anything he may have eaten or chewed on. She is going to give him an injection for an upset stomach and they kept him over night. I'm so sad.. she didn't explain much to me.. can anyone tell me some possibilities of what could be wrong with him if its not a foreign body? The only things I could think of is he may have gotten into my frappuchino (i'm not sure if that could harm him or not) or if he licked the advantage off of his sister. Also I'm pretty sure this is going to be an expensive bill.. can anyone give me an estimate of how much their vet charges for an xray just so I can get an idea. Thanks
